Semester Dates

  • The Fall semester begins on Tuesday September 2. Your 700-level classes might begin that week or the following week: check with your instructor for each course.
  • Due dates for coursework will vary according to each course, but all coursework for the fall semester must be submitted by December 19.
  • The Winter semester begins on Monday January 5. Check with each course instructor to confirm whether your classes begin that week or the following week.
  • All coursework for winter semester must be submitted by April 24.

Relevant Undergraduate Course Dates

If you are working as a Teaching Assistant (TA), then your schedule will also be affected by the dates of undergrad courses. Your course supervisor will tell you what the responsibilities are for your TA position, but in the absence of other information you should plan to attend the scheduled lectures in addition to your own tutorials.

  • There are no classes during the Fall Break, October 13-19.
  • The final exam period runs December 6-19. TAs usually have papers and exams to mark during this period. In other words, just because classes are finished doesn’t mean your TA work is finished!
  • There are no classes during Winter Break February 16-22.
  • Final exams run until April 22.

MA Program Cycle

The general flow of the year in the MA program is the following.

September
  • Undergraduate courses and TA responsibilities begin.
  • Fall term graduate courses begin.
  • Complete required TA training and required SGS courses.
October
  • For students applying to PhD programs, SSHRC grant applications are due. Consult the program office for the specific due date.
November
  • Begin making plans for MRP project and supervisor.
December
  • Complete Fall term course work.
  • Finish marking and grade entry for TA work.
January
  • Undergrad courses and TA responsibilities begin.
  • Winter term graduate courses begin.
February
  • Continue drafting MRP proposal with supervisor.
March
  • Submit MRP proposal to programĀ for feedback and approval.
  • For students conducting research with human participants, submit research protocol to MREB.
April
  • Complete Winter term and two-term coursework.
  • Finish marking and grade entry for TA work.
  • Keep working on MRP!
May
  • Present MRP work in progress to fellow students in workshop mid-month.
June
  • Prepare first draft of MRP.
July
  • Submit first draft of MRP to supervisor and receive feedback.
August
  • Revise draft based on supervisor feedback and submit.
  • Supervisor and Second Reader assess MRP.
  • Submit final, corrected copy of MRP to program.
September
  • Submit graduation paperwork to program office by September 11.
